CONTENTS: These files give the ephemeris of the two Martian moons, Phobos and Deimos.

README FILE:       (03/05/2007)
------------


Subroutine MarsSatV1_0 delivers the ephemerides of the Martian moons.
It is based on a numerical model fitted to observations dispatched 
from 1877 to 2005. The expected accuracy of these ephemerides is around 500 meters
for the period [1998:2010], and few kilometers for the period [1967:2020]. 

There are no explicit time limit in the use of this subroutine. 
However we DO NOT recommend its use outside the period [1877-2025].
More details are available in (Lainey, Dehant, Patzold, 2007).


MarsSatV1_0 is the only subroutine that the user should call.

Input:
------

ET=Time in Julian days (TDB) starting at the epoch 2451545.0 (01/01/2000 at 12am)

nsat=satellite number (1 Phobos, 2 Deimos)

iv=type of the output (0 are elliptical elements (a, L, k, h, q, p) in Martian mean equator of the date,
                       1 are Mars centered Cartesian coordinates in J2000 Earth mean equatorial frame)


Output:
-------

ELEM(6)=(a, L, k, h, q, p) or (x, y, z, vx, vy, vz)


Units:
------

Positions, velocities and semi-major axis are in au and au/day. 
To convert it in kilometers, one should multiply by the astronomical value: 149597870.691
The angles are in radian.

REFERENCE:

Lainey, V., Dehant, V. and Paetzold, M. "First numerical ephemerides of the Martian moons", Astron. Astrophys., vol 465 pp.1075-1084
(2007).
